Transaction 27050d489eb9445d79693f66129fba73bf686be7b92af21f68b08d3043c0a91d

1 Input
2 Outputs
  • 27050d489eb9445d79693f66129fba73bf686be7b92af21f68b08d3043c0a91d:0
  • value  669300
    address  1CmwKZwHT7GFDXvFj7tttTYPEY53z7wtuU
  • 27050d489eb9445d79693f66129fba73bf686be7b92af21f68b08d3043c0a91d:1
  • value  2040280
    address  121WZnHZ9rHeqSVyRDndt2JrX4WCCekGVZ